Across its 13.33 km², Summer Island is highly constrained by the planning overlays we hold. We hold no flood mapping covering this suburb, so no flood figure is shown - that is a gap in our data, not an all-clear. Of what is mapped, 94% is flagged bushfire-prone. The dominant land-use zone is Primary Production. The median lot measures about 94,472 m² across 101 parcels. Is Summer Island flood-prone?
We don't yet hold flood mapping covering Summer Island, so this page can't say how much of the suburb is flood-affected - that is a gap in our data, not an indication that the suburb is free of flood risk. Kempsey is the authority to check for flood mapping in this area. Flood overlays vary block to block, so whether a particular lot is affected needs a property-level check.
Is Summer Island bushfire-prone?
Yes - around 94% of Summer Island is mapped as bushfire-prone, compared with a Kempsey average of 94%. A bushfire-prone designation can trigger additional building requirements, so check the specific address.
What is the zoning in Summer Island?
The dominant planning zone in Summer Island is Primary Production, though the suburb also includes Recreational Waterways. Zoning sets what you can build and do on a site, and can differ lot by lot.
Does Summer Island have heritage-listed places?
No heritage-listed places are on record within Summer Island. Even so, it is worth confirming for an individual property before any works.
What is the typical lot size in Summer Island?
Across 101 surveyed parcels in Summer Island, the median lot size is about 94,472 m².
Does Summer Island have a train station?
There is no train station inside Summer Island itself. The suburb is served by 4 bus stops.
